Synthetically useful organic reactions or reagents are often referred to by the name of the discoverer(s) or developer(s). Older name reactions are described in text books, but more recently developed synthetically useful reactions that may have been associated occasionally with a name are not always well known. For neither of the above are experimental procedures or references easy to find. In this monograph approximately 500 name reactions are included, of which over 200 represent newer name reactions and modern reagents. Each of these reactions are extremely useful for the contemporary organic chemistry researcher in industry or academic institutions. This book provides the information in an easily accessible form. In addition to seminal references and reviews, one or more examples for each name reaction are provided and a complete typical experimental procedure is included, to enable the student or researcher to immediately evaluate reaction conditions. Besides an alphabetical listing of reactions and reagents, cross references permit the organic practitioner to find those name reactions or reagents that enable specific transformations, such as, conversion of amines to nitriles, stereoselective reduction, fluoroalkylation, phenol alkynylation, asymmetric syntheses, allylic alkylation, nucleoside synthesis, cyclopentanation, hydrozirconation, to name a few. Emphasis has been placed on stereoselective and regioselective transformations as well as on enantioselective processes. The listing of reactions and reagents is supported by four indexes.

1. Synthesis 1; 2. Synthesis in the nineteenth century 7; 3. Tropinone and cocaine 17; 4. Cyclooctatetraene 24; 5. Callistephin chloride 26; 6. Thyroxine 30; 7. Ascorbic acid 34; 8. Mesoporhyrin-IX and haemin 40; 9. Morphine 50; 10. Cholesterol and cortisone 57; 11. Cycloartenol 66; 12. ß-Carotene 70; 13. Dehydroabietic acid 75; 14. The penicillins 80; 15. Cephalosporin C 85; 16. Coenzyme A 92; 17. Peptide synthesis: bradykinin 98; 18. Chlorophyll-a 112; 19. Patchouli alcohol 125; 20. A steroid synthesis or an industrial scale 130; 21. Caryophyllene 137; 22. [18]Annulene 141; 23. Cyclobutadiene 144; 24. Adamantanes 149; 25. Cyclopropanones 153; 26. A third steroid synthesis 156; 27. Cecropia juvenile hormone 165; 28. A second synthesis of the cecropia juvenile hormone 171; 29. Lycopodine 176; 30. Colchicine (first synthesis) 183; 31. Colchicine (second synthesis) 193; 32. Colchicine (third synthesis) 198; 33. Colchicine (fourth synthesis) 202; 34 prostaglandins F2[alpha] and E2 208; 35. reserpine 214.

The rapid expansion of combinatorial chemistry has renewed interest in solid-phase organic synthesis, a method that lends itself well to creating and screening large numbers of lead compounds. Solid-Phase Organic Syntheses, Volume 1 is the first volume in a series that will be updated annually, filling a gap in the existing chemical literature. Providing information previously unavailable from a single resource, this series is dedicated to providing researchers in the field with validated and tested methods for the solid-phase synthesis of interesting and biologically relevant molecules. Solid-phase methods will virtually always be invented for application in combinatorial organic synthesis. To meet these specific needs, Solid-Phase Organic Syntheses, Volume 1 focuses on a single type of synthetic transformation accomplished on solid support, and indicates how procedures are optimized to work with a structurally-wide variety of reagents. Written by recognized leaders in the field who review and test all chemical protocols before publication, organic transformations are organized by type of compound synthesized and reaction type. For the first time, experimental details for proven solid-phase synthetic molecules are collected in a single, invaluable resource. Solid-Phase Organic Syntheses, Volume 1 provides combinatorial chemists and researchers in organic chemistry and medicinal chemistry with the tools and descriptive protocols to achieve syntheses of desired compounds using a variety of solid supports and reagents.
